Son Le has always been passionate about technology. While in high school, he ran a pre-Internet bulletin board system where users dialed in with a modem to a host computer. After the dawn of the Internet, he started an online community called OnlineShowoff for import car owners to interact with each other. Two years later the company was acquired by a major auto industry company. Following the the sale of his company, Son consulted for Yahoo and became their full-time employee. An entrepreneur at heart, he left Yahoo after only two years to start two more companies of his own. Both were subsequently acquired by advertising companies. Recently, Son left a high paying job to start ModelURL.
ModelURL is an online network tailored for models, photographers and other creative artists in the modeling industry. With the most up-to-date Web 2.0 website, aspiring talents can come together, connect and take advantage of a community developed purely for the modeling world. The site is complete with the ability to connect to others to form connections, post events, utilize scheduling tools, and interact in forum messaging. Users can even go mobile using the ModelURL phone application.
MO:
ModelURL.com is really a social network for the model, photograph, and creative arts industry. I realize you have a technical background so where did the idea for this type of site come from and what influenced you to focus on this industry?
Son:
I was having dinner with a friend who used to be a model and now a wardrobe stylist. She was mentioning another site that she used frequently but always had issues with the site being down or poorly designed. Having a technical background, I did some research on the other site and other competitive sites and realized that this was an opportunity that I could grasp – to create a better networking site for people in the modeling industry.
MO:
Who is the primary user of ModelURL.com? Is it primarily aspiring models, actors and photographers? What are they looking to gain from the site?
Son:
ModelURL.com targets people who are in the modeling industry. You could be an experienced or an amateur model, photographer, agency, hair stylist, makeup artist, wardrobe stylist, designer or any creative person working in the industry. Experienced individuals can give advice to those who are just getting started, and those who are just getting started can use the site to network, book castings and get feedback on their work. We also target agencies and studio owners on our site. So if you’re an agency and you’re not in our directory, you can register to be listed on our site. If you’re a studio owner or company, you can be part of our studio rentals directory.
MO:
How does ModelURL differ from other modeling sites? How do you assist users to develop their reputation and brand awareness?
Son:
Most other modeling sites are still stuck in the Web 1.0 era where the user interface is not very friendly. We have implemented tools to help our members to network and promote their work. We have Facebook and Twitter integration so our members can cross-promote on other social platforms. What really stands us apart from our competition is the fact that our site is free. Our competitors charge their members a premium for additional features, however, we’ve bundled all of the paid features that our competitors have into a free account for our users. On top of that, we allow unlimited photo uploads on our site. In this industry, to be noticed you have to showcase your work so we realized that this is very important to our members. Giving them a limit like our competitors doesn’t allow our members to really display their work.
MO:
The site seems to have quite a following at this point. What is your current user base and what means have you used to promote and grow the ModelURL.com to date?
Son:
In our last press release that went out a month ago, we announced that we reached over 15k members and we have been growing exponentially. We use social media to promote our site, host contests, and reach out to people in the industry by forums and blogs.
Most of our growth is attributed by word of mouth. We’ve received a number of members by referrals and people switching to our site from our competitors using our profile import tool. Members can import their existing profile from another site right over to ours without losing any information.
MO:
I realize that you are certified in Microsoft, Cisco and Adobe technologies. Did you do all the development and coding of the site on your own?
Son:
Yes, all of the development on the site is done by me. I also architected the network and servers that runs ModelURL.
MO:
A press release from July stated that a small fraction of many exclusive features have been implemented on ModelURL. Can you provide a sneak peek at any new features users might find soon?
Son:
In the near future we will allow our members to create projects and invite other members to collaborate with them on their projects in a private setting.
